Course Content

• AI in Healthcare: Applications and Challenges
• Ethical Frameworks for AI in Healthcare: Deontology, Utilitarianism, Virtue Ethics
• Algorithmic Bias and Fairness in AI-driven Healthcare Decisions
• Data Privacy and Security in AI Healthcare: HIPAA, GDPR, and other regulations
• Explainable AI (XAI) and Transparency in Medical Diagnosis
• The Impact of AI on Healthcare Access and Equity
• AI and the Doctor-Patient Relationship: Trust and Autonomy
• Responsible AI Development and Deployment in Healthcare: Governance and Oversight
• Case Studies in AI Ethics in Healthcare: successes and failures

AI & Healthcare Ethics: UK Job Market Outlook

Career Role (AI & Healthcare Ethics) Description
AI Ethics Consultant (Healthcare) Develops and implements ethical AI frameworks for healthcare applications, ensuring patient data privacy and algorithmic fairness. High demand.
AI Healthcare Data Scientist Analyzes large healthcare datasets, building predictive models for improved diagnosis and treatment, while adhering to ethical guidelines. Strong salary potential.
Bioethics Researcher (AI Focus) Conducts research on the ethical implications of AI in healthcare, publishing findings and informing policy decisions. Growing field.
AI Regulatory Affairs Specialist (Healthcare) Ensures compliance with relevant regulations (e.g., GDPR, HIPAA) for AI systems in healthcare. Essential role.
Machine Learning Engineer (Healthcare Applications) Develops and deploys machine learning models for healthcare, focusing on responsible AI development and deployment. High earning potential.
